The cane corso is an ancient breed, direct descendant of the roman canis pugnax, roman war dog of the first century. The story of the cane corso, coincides extraordinarily with the history of the italic peoples, in all the splendor and their misery. From this time comes the cut tail and ears, so that their prey could not catch and moder any part of his body.
